WebHow to Reduce Clutch Foot Pain: Tips and Tricks. Clutch foot pain is a common condition experienced by drivers who use manual transmission vehicles regularly. This type of pain can be caused by the constant pressure applied to the clutch pedal, leading to discomfort, inflammation and even injury on your feet. How the clutch works It transmits engine power to the gear box, and allows transmission to be … Web8 de jan. de 2015 · In very simple terms, Automatic Manual Transmission is nothing but a manual transmission. It operates without the need to operate the clutch pedal. Instead, it employs an electro-mechanical clutch actuator that operates the clutch as and when required.
